Home | History | Annotate | Download | only in base

Lines Matching full:base

5 // Defines base::PathProviderAndroid which replaces base::PathProviderPosix for
6 // Android in base/path_service.cc.
11 #include "base/android/jni_android.h"
12 #include "base/android/path_utils.h"
13 #include "base/base_paths.h"
14 #include "base/files/file_path.h"
15 #include "base/files/file_util.h"
16 #include "base/logging.h"
17 #include "base/process/process_metrics.h"
19 namespace base {
23 case base::FILE_EXE: {
34 case base::FILE_MODULE:
38 case base::DIR_MODULE:
39 return base::android::GetNativeLibraryDirectory(result);
40 case base::DIR_SOURCE_ROOT:
42 // In that context, hooked up via base/test/test_support_android.cc.
45 case base::DIR_USER_DESKTOP:
49 case base::DIR_CACHE:
50 return base::android::GetCacheDirectory(result);
51 case base::DIR_ANDROID_APP_DATA:
52 return base::android::GetDataDirectory(result);
53 case base::DIR_ANDROID_EXTERNAL_STORAGE:
54 return base::android::GetExternalStorageDirectory(result);
63 } // namespace base